The device is compact, lightweight, and durable, with excellent battery life. It provides reliable satellite communication capabilities, allowing users to stay connected and trigger an SOS in emergencies, even in areas without cell service. While the menu system and setup process may be initially confusing, the integration with mobile apps enhances the device's functionality. The subscription plans are considered reasonable by most users.
